Sustainable Building Disassembly
In the evolving landscape of construction, integrating sustainable practices is paramount. Sustainable building disassembly stands as a crucial component of this shift, focusing on the methodical and environmentally responsible deconstruction of building materials at the end of a structure's lifecycle. This approach emphasizes the reuse of salvaged components to minimize waste and environmental impact. By meticulously separating and classifying materials, sustainable disassembly allows for their efficient reintegration into the building cycle or novel applications. This circularity reduces the demand for virgin resources, mitigates landfill burden, and fosters a more responsible approach to construction.
